All Online Schools Launches 'Online Observer'
Seattle, WA (PRWEB) July 26, 2009 -- With online education growing at a phenomenal rate, where can a potential online student--or professional looking to advance in an already established career--go to find the most pertinent, up-to-date news about online schools and online learning?
All Online Schools (AllOnlineSchools.com (http://www.allonlineschools.com/)) continues its commitment to those seeking to enrich their lives and careers with an online degree by launching Online Observer (http://www.allonlineschools.com/online-education-resource-center/online-observer/), a resource designed to keep readers alerted to news and trends in the fast-paced distance learning world.
Online Observer offers trends, tips and news stories, such as "Take Your iPhone to Online School," a look at Apple's new iPhone Developer University Program, as well as reports on topics relevant to parents, new online students, established online students--and online educators. Industry Career Training Programs Resource for Unsatisfied Professionals
A substantial number of government (38 percent) and private sector professionals (40 percent) recently surveyed in the Federal Human Capital Survey 2006 feel that they haven't been given the opportunity to improve their skills. Also, the high cost of industry career training programs has proven to be an issue among American corporations, who spent over $51 billion on training in 2004. Instead of relying on employers to introduce training programs, Online-Education.net advises employees to provide employers with affordable and easy ideas for career training.
